Butterfly Layer Cut Short Hair: A Guide to This Chic and Flattering Style

Introduction

The butterfly layer cut is a stylish and versatile short haircut that has been popular for decades. It is characterized by layers that are cut in a "butterfly" shape, with shorter layers at the crown and longer layers at the sides and back. This creates a flattering and balanced look that suits a wide range of face shapes and hair textures.

Benefits of a Butterfly Layer Cut

  • Adds volume: The layered structure of the butterfly cut creates the illusion of volume, making it a great choice for people with fine or thin hair.
  • Enhances movement: The layers allow for plenty of movement and bounce, adding a touch of playfulness to your style.
  • Frames the face: The shorter layers at the crown help to frame the face and draw attention to your features.
  • Versatile styling: The butterfly layer cut can be styled in a variety of ways, from sleek and sophisticated to messy and tousled.

    Maintenance and Upkeep

    The butterfly layer cut is relatively low-maintenance. However, it is important to get regular trims to keep the layers looking fresh and prevent split ends. You should also avoid over-styling your hair, as this can damage the layers and make your hair look frizzy.

    FAQs

    Q: How often should I get a trim for a butterfly layer cut?
    A: It is recommended to get a trim every 6-8 weeks to keep the layers looking fresh and prevent split ends.

    Q: Can I style a butterfly layer cut on my own?
    A: Yes, with a little practice, you can style a butterfly layer cut at home. Use a volumizing mousse or spray to create volume at the roots, and blow dry your hair upside down. Finish with a light mist of hairspray to hold the style in place.

    Q: Is a butterfly layer cut suitable for thick or curly hair?
    A: Yes, a butterfly layer cut can be adapted to suit thick or curly hair. Layers can be cut into the hair to reduce bulk and create movement.
